On 4/20/2024 4:01 AM, Alex Williamson wrote:
> On Tue, 26 Mar 2024 09:38:04 +0530
> Nipun Gupta <nipun.gupta@amd.com> wrote:
> 
>> Support the following ioctls for CDX devices:
>> - VFIO_DEVICE_GET_IRQ_INFO
>> - VFIO_DEVICE_SET_IRQS
>>
>> This allows user to set an eventfd for cdx device interrupts and
>> trigger this interrupt eventfd from userspace.
>> All CDX device interrupts are MSIs. The MSIs are allocated from the
>> CDX-MSI domain.
>>
>> Signed-off-by: Nipun Gupta <nipun.gupta@amd.com>
>> Reviewed-by: Pieter Jansen van Vuuren <pieter.jansen-van-vuuren@amd.com>

>> +struct vfio_cdx_irq {
>> +	u32			flags;
>> +	u32			count;
>> +	int			irq_no;
>> +	struct eventfd_ctx	*trigger;
>> +	char			*name;
>> +};
>> +
>>   struct vfio_cdx_region {
>>   	u32			flags;
>>   	u32			type;
>> @@ -25,6 +33,16 @@ struct vfio_cdx_device {
>>   	struct vfio_cdx_region	*regions;
>>   	u32			flags;
>>   #define BME_SUPPORT BIT(0)
>> +	struct vfio_cdx_irq	*cdx_irqs;
>> +	u32			irq_count;
>> +	u32			config_msi;
>>   };
> 
> You might want to reorder these to avoid holes in the data structures.
> vfio_cdx_irq will have a 4byte hole in the middle, vfio_cdx_device will
> have a 4byte hole after flags.  config_msi is used as a bool, I'm not
> sure why it's defined as a u32.  irq_count also holds a value up to 1,
> so a u32 might be oversized.
> 
> There's clearly latent support here for devices with multiple MSI
> vectors, is this just copying vfio-pci-core or will CDX devices have
> multiple MSIs?  Thanks,

Will reorder structure fields to avoid holes. CDX support multiple MSIs 
and 'irq_count' is actually number of MSIs which can be more than 1. We 
can replace irq_count to msi_count to avoid confusion.
